When user starts db-sync, one of the geodiff calls produces a bunch of errors that are reported to the user. But these errors are not actual problems, and they just confuse users into thinking that something went wrong. I believe the failing queries are coming from libgpkg library, it would be good to find a way how to silence them:

GEODIFF: Error: SQLITE3: (1)no such table: main.gpkg_contents in "SELECT count(*) FROM "main".gpkg_contents WHERE data_type LIKE 'features'"
